Common Pests in Calgary Homes
Calgary is home to various pests that threaten residential spaces, including:
- Ants: Particularly odorous house ants and carpenter ants can invade kitchens and structural wood.
- Rodents: Mice and rats seek shelter, food, and warmth, often causing significant damage.
- Bed Bugs: These elusive pests are notoriously difficult to eradicate and can disrupt sleep.
- Spiders: While typically harmless, some species can pose health risks through bites.
Recognizing these common pests and their behaviors is crucial for effective management.
Signs of Pest Infestation to Watch For
Being proactive in identifying pests can prevent larger issues. Common signs include:
- Droppings or tracks around food sources or nesting areas.
- Gnaw marks on wires, walls, or furniture.
- Unusual sounds in walls or attics, such as scratching or scurrying.
- Visible nests or burrows around the property.
By understanding these indicators, homeowners can address infestations promptly and effectively.

Innovative Techniques for Pest Removal
Modern pest control methods include:
- Integrated Pest Management (IPM): This holistic approach combines biological, cultural, and chemical tactics to manage pests sustainably.
- Smart Technology: Advanced monitoring systems enable real-time tracking of pest activity, allowing for prompt action.
- Thermal Treatment: Highly effective for bed bugs, this method uses heat to eliminate pests at all life stages.
Eco-Friendly Solutions for Pest Management
As sustainability becomes a priority, pest control companies increasingly offer eco-friendly solutions. Options include:
- Biological Controls: Utilizing natural predators to manage pest populations.
- Botanical Insecticides: Derived from plants, these products often have minimal environmental impact.
- Physical Barriers: Employing non-chemical means to prevent pest entry, such as screens and traps.

Cost and Budgeting for Pest Control in Calgary
Understanding the financial aspect of pest control is crucial for homeowners. Budgeting effectively can facilitate timely intervention and prevent larger issues down the line.
Understanding Average Pest Control Costs
The average cost of pest control in Calgary varies based on several factors, including the type of pest, infestation severity, and size of the property. On average, homeowners should expect to spend between $100 and $400 for initial treatment, with follow-up services often required based on the pest type.
Hidden Costs: What You Need to Know
It is essential to be aware of potential hidden costs, such as:
- Inspection fees that may be charged prior to treatment.
- Costs for necessary repairs from pest damage, such as insulation or structural work.
- Re-treatment charges if initial services do not fully resolve the issue.
